A Friday night shooting in front of a North Long Beach residence left one man dead and a woman injured in what is not thought to be a gang-related incident. 

Police say they responded to a shooting call at around 7:45PM in the area of 55th St. and Linden Ave. According to a press release, arriving officers discovered 23 year-old Andre Eugene Spruce Jr. with multiple gunshot wounds to the upper torso. Spruce was transported to a local hospital where he was pronounced dead. 

A second victim who is only being identified as a female adult, was taken to the hospital by family members and appeared to have non-life-threatening injuries.

There is no suspect information and no motive available at this time.
